Özet

This study presents an automated evaluation system for assessing middle school students’ climate-related conversations with educational chatbots using large language models (LLMs). A two-dimensional rubric evaluating content sophistication (0–3) and dialogue reasoning level (A-D) was developed through an iterative, data-driven process. Four LLMs (Claude Sonnet 4, GPT-4o, GPT-5, and Qwen-2.5-Instruct) were assessed on 461 annotated Turkish-language student messages. Claude Sonnet 4 showed the best agreement with human evaluators (Cohen’s Kappa 0.84 for content, 0.75 for dialogue); other models demonstrated moderate agreement. Fleiss’ Kappa across all four raters reached 0.85 for content and 0.74 for dialogue. Within the scope of this study, the results suggest that LLM-based automated evaluation is a promising approach for assessing climate education. The system also extracts knowledge components from student messages, which helps to identify the climate concepts students engage with during interactions.
